
深度学习
Mingyong_Zhuang
机器学习;深度学习;图像处理;机器视觉;嵌入式
OpenCV;Tensorflow
展开
-
竞赛-002 docker环境搭建
竞赛-001 docker环境搭建目标docker安装过程1. 检查系统2. 移除旧的版本3. 更新包4. 安装必要的依赖软件5. 添加Docker的官方GPG密钥6. 设置稳定存储库7. 更新apt包索引8. 要安装特定版本的Docker CE9. 运行hello-world镜像验证安装nvidia-docker安装1. 删除旧版2. 添加软件包存储库3. 查看仓库中能安装的包4. 安装nvid...原创 2019-05-13 10:26:23 · 562 阅读 · 0 评论 -
tensorflow模型的持久化:保存与测试pb文件
tensorflow模型的持久化:生成pb文件介绍pb文件把模型保存成pb文件pb文件输出测试参考介绍最近在做模型的量化,量化的模型是人脸检测网络mtcnn,我从Onet开始入手,原先这个模型使用的权重文件是ckpt,这种存储格式适合训练,如果要做量化的话,需要先转化为pb文件,把其中的变量都持久化。再进一步做量化生成的思路是给加载ckpt文件的onet网络导入一张48x48的人头图像,输出...原创 2019-01-16 17:37:36 · 13016 阅读 · 11 评论 -
Tensorflow神经网络可视化工具Tensorboard
Tensorflow神经网络可视化工具Tensorboard简介使用方法简介Tensorboard是Tensorflow自带的一款可视化工具,功能强大,可以查看训练过程的loss、学习率变化等,也可以查看网络的结构,这里我们用于查看网络的输入输出的节点使用方法import tensorflow as tffrom tensorflow.python.platform import gfi...原创 2019-01-15 17:19:59 · 699 阅读 · 1 评论 -
linux服务器xrdp远程链接密码对了却password failed解决方法
linux服务器xrdp远程链接密码对了却password failed解决方法遇到问题问题定位解决参考链接遇到问题在win10下用自带的远程连接登陆服务器,明明密码对了,却无法登陆,显示“password failed”,重启也没用。如下图:问题定位密码是没有问题的,问题出在xrdp的配置/sesman.ini文件上,只要更改配置即可解决先用ssh登陆服务器,或者之间鼠标键盘在服务...原创 2019-01-14 16:26:07 · 14308 阅读 · 4 评论 -
轻量好用的神经网络模型可视化工具netron
轻量好用的神经网络模型可视化工具netron简介支持的框架安装方法测试简介在复现别人的模型的时候,有时我们要知道一个模型的输入与输出,可是有时作者并没有告诉我们,要我们自己去查,有了这个工具可以清晰地看见网络的输入输出,具体的结构。相比tensorflow它更加轻量化,而且支持各种框架。支持的框架support for:ONNX (.onnx, .pb, .pbtxt),Keras ...原创 2019-01-08 08:43:22 · 17006 阅读 · 5 评论 -
Tensorflow中采用的量化方案
Tensorflow中采用的量化方案摘要量化方案3. 实验4. 参考摘要本文根据google发表在cvpr2018上的量化文章《Quantization and Training of Neural Networks for Efficient Integer-Arithmetic-Only Inference》讲解量化过程,该过程同时也是谷歌的Tensorflow Lite中使用的量化方法。...原创 2019-01-07 09:34:44 · 4908 阅读 · 4 评论 -
intel movidius 神经元计算棒 mvNCCompile 模型转换工具
神经元计算棒2 mvNCCompile 模型转换工具摘要caffe文件转换命令TensorFlow文件转换命令参数描述caffe 例子TensorFlow例子摘要mvNCCompile是一个命令行工具,可将Caffe或TensorFlow模型的网络和权重文件编译为Movidius Graph文件格式参考链接:https://movidius.github.io/ncsdk/tools/co...原创 2018-12-18 23:01:54 · 2164 阅读 · 2 评论 -
intel movidius 神经元计算棒 APIv2详解
神经元计算棒2 APIv2摘要Python NCAPI 流程1.导入NCAPI模块2.设置神经计算设备3.为设备设置网络Graph和关联的FIFO队列4.获得输入张量5.进行推理6.清理摘要本文讲解神经元计算棒的python代码的流程参考网址:https://movidius.github.io/ncsdk/ncapi/ncapi2/py_api/readme.htmlPython NC...原创 2018-12-18 22:23:29 · 3827 阅读 · 2 评论 -
C代码版本的MTCNN 从tensorflow权重参数生成bin文件
C代码版本的MTCNN 从tensorflow权重参数生成bin文件摘要如何生成bin文件权重文件写入顺序1、conv层权重参数2、conv层偏置、prelu层的写入3、fc层调试方法介绍C代码修改其他问题摘要MTCNN是一个优秀的人脸检测模型,在网上有各种框架下的版本,在项目中需要使用MTCNN的C代码版本,该版本的作者并没有提供生成代码运行的txt权重参数文件的程序,同时使用txt文件来存...原创 2018-12-18 16:38:51 · 1137 阅读 · 5 评论 -
intel movidius 神经元计算棒2代 ubuntu16.04运行环境搭建教程
intel movidius 神经元计算棒ubuntu16.04环境搭建教程摘要材料准备注意事项新的改变功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owc...原创 2018-12-14 15:34:32 · 8276 阅读 · 10 评论 -
深度学习-002 NISP: Pruning Networks using Neuron Importance Score Propagation 神经网络剪枝算法
NISP: Pruning Networks using Neuron Importance Score Propagation利用神经元重要性分数传播对网络进行剪枝这是CVPR2018的一篇文章,在在这里整理一下我的理解思路论文链接:https://arxiv.org/abs/1711.05908 为了减少深层卷积神经网络(CNNs)中的显着冗余,现有的方法只考虑单...原创 2018-07-20 15:07:19 · 3933 阅读 · 4 评论 -
竞赛-003 docker的使用
竞赛-003 docker的使用查看镜像查看已打开的容器运行镜像docker run中的一些参数解释离开容器重回容器运行容器停止容器提交容器为镜像从主机传文件到容器上传docker镜像步骤前篇文章竞赛-002 docker环境搭建讲了docker环境的搭建,本文讲讲一下docker的使用查看镜像该命令可以查看本地已经存在的镜像docker images查看已打开的容器容器是镜像的实例...原创 2019-05-13 11:16:38 · 615 阅读 · 0 评论